Автор Тема: зимние стартовые наборы (20141212)  (Прочитано 7028 раз)

Sim

  • Гость
Re: зимние стартовые наборы (20141212)
« Ответ #45 : 20.01.2015 17:35:02 »
YYY, спасибо. На досуге обязательно займусь тундербёрдом в плотную. Относительно ветки, где обсуждалось решение для скайпа: я с вниманием наблюдал, как очень заинтересованное лицо. Как пересоберу почтовик, займусь и скайпом.

Оффлайн ruslandh

  • Поспешай не торопясь !
  • Модератор глобальный
  • *****
  • Сообщений: 32 251
  • Учиться .... Телепатами не рождаются, ими ....
    • Email
Re: зимние стартовые наборы (20141212)
« Ответ #46 : 20.01.2015 20:50:07 »
С чего вы это взяли? В р6 очень даже прекрасно работает. Вот только есть маленькая незадачка, к примеру, выпилив пульсу вы получите беззвучный thunderbird в виде бонуса.
причём тут p6?

Sim

  • Гость
Re: зимние стартовые наборы (20141212)
« Ответ #47 : 21.01.2015 00:42:22 »
причём тут p6?
просто речь зашла о якобы неработающей пульсе без системД.

Оффлайн Speccyfighter

  • Мастер
  • ***
  • Сообщений: 10 259
Re: зимние стартовые наборы (20141212)
« Ответ #48 : 21.01.2015 04:54:23 »
причём тут p6?
просто речь зашла о якобы неработающей пульсе без системД.

В t7 без всяких якобы.
Только такой идиот как Потеринг смог прибить звуковую подсистему к системному менеджеру - systemd:
# apt-repo
rpm http://ftp.altlinux.org/pub/distributions/ALTLinux/t7/branch i586 classic
rpm http://ftp.altlinux.org/pub/distributions/ALTLinux/t7/branch noarch classic
# apt-cache depends pulseaudio-daemon|grep systemd
  Требует: <libsystemd-daemon.so.0>
    libsystemd-daemon-1:201-alt1.M70T.1
  Требует: <libsystemd-daemon.so.0(LIBSYSTEMD_DAEMON_31)>
    libsystemd-daemon-1:201-alt1.M70T.1
  Требует: <libsystemd-login.so.0>
    libsystemd-login-1:201-alt1.M70T.1
  Требует: <libsystemd-login.so.0(LIBSYSTEMD_LOGIN_31)>
    libsystemd-login-1:201-alt1.M70T.1
# apt-cache rdepends libsystemd-daemon libsystemd-login|head -n3
libsystemd-login
Reverse Depends:
  systemd
# echo "udev-alsa требует:"; \
> apt-cache rdepends $(apt-cache depends udev-alsa| \
> grep требует|grep udev|cut -f2 -d ':')|grep systemd
udev-alsa требует:
  systemd
Filename: udev-alsa-0.3-alt1.2.i586.rpm
Description: The system sound initialization
 The udev-alsa package contains the udev rules used to setup sound devices

20 лет подряд, до Поттеринга, так никто не хотел делать.
Хоть и смогли бы.
До Поттеринга, такие номера только в форточке откалывали.

неработающей пульсе

Поттеринговская пульса, это вообще отдельная песня:
http://forum.altlinux.org/index.php/topic,27016.msg208138.html#msg208138
И там всё по треду.
Краткое резюме ссылки (дистронезависимое):
pulseaudio-daemon разруливает проблемы в пределах сессии. Но при конфликтах в пределах двух и больше открытых сессий пользователей, пульсаудио станет колом. Решение там же - это тот же dmix только вид сбоку.
« Последнее редактирование: 21.01.2015 05:53:00 от Speccyfighter »

Оффлайн YYY

  • Мастер
  • ***
  • Сообщений: 5 972
Re: зимние стартовые наборы (20141212)
« Ответ #49 : 21.01.2015 10:48:02 »
прибить звуковую подсистему к системному менеджеру - systemd:
Зря ты на Поттера наехал тут.
Он о пользователях думает - кто не хочет связываться с системд, тому и пыш-пыщ-аудио как корове 5 нога :)

Оффлайн Merblud

  • Давно тут
  • **
  • Сообщений: 460
Re: зимние стартовые наборы (20141212)
« Ответ #50 : 22.01.2015 11:26:00 »
2 Speccyfighter

А можно коротко поведать, в чем суть зависимости PulseAudio от systemd.
Я что-то как ни думал, так и не смог додуматься, зачем это в принципе нужно.
Ну единственное, что приходит в голову, что systemd может ее как-нибудь на лету переконфигурять, или перезапускать через какой-нибудь dbus.
Но даже в этом случае, я никак не могу понять, зачем это нужно. Ну научили пульсу управляться через dbus. Ну хорошо. При чем тут systemd? dbus то ведь и нужен, чтобы был независимый интерфейс управления. А уж откуда слать команды в пульсу - это вообще дело десятое. Кто сумеет, тот и пошлет.

dango

  • Гость
Re: зимние стартовые наборы (20141212)
« Ответ #51 : 22.01.2015 12:53:39 »
Код: [Выделить]

# apt-cache depends pulseaudio-daemon|grep systemd
  Требует: <libsystemd-daemon.so.0>
    libsystemd-daemon-1:201-alt1.M70T.1
  Требует: <libsystemd-daemon.so.0(LIBSYSTEMD_DAEMON_31)>
    libsystemd-daemon-1:201-alt1.M70T.1
  Требует: <libsystemd-login.so.0>
    libsystemd-login-1:201-alt1.M70T.1
  Требует: <libsystemd-login.so.0(LIBSYSTEMD_LOGIN_31)>
    libsystemd-login-1:201-alt1.M70T.1

Код: [Выделить]

# apt-cache rdepends libsystemd-daemon libsystemd-login|head -n3
libsystemd-login
Reverse Depends:
  systemd

В p7 те же зависимости.

А можно коротко поведать, в чем суть зависимости PulseAudio от systemd.
Я что-то как ни думал, так и не смог додуматься, зачем это в принципе нужно.
Прошу прощения, что встреваю. ИМХО, суть этих зависимостей это вендолок от RedHat. Но Speccyfighter скажет лучше, а главное, аргументами :-)

Оффлайн gvy

  • alt linux team
  • ***
  • Сообщений: 1 008
    • Альт на Эльбрусе
    • Email
Re: зимние стартовые наборы (20141212)
« Ответ #52 : 12.02.2015 16:42:54 »
Всем заинтересованным: до мартовского выпуска остался ровно месяц, в ближайшие недели делать хотелки гораздо лучше, чем на последней (и тем более в последнюю ночь).
--
Michael Shigorin | ALT Linux Team | ANNA-News | Сделано у нас | altlinux.org/эльбрус

Оффлайн gvy

  • alt linux team
  • ***
  • Сообщений: 1 008
    • Альт на Эльбрусе
    • Email
--
Michael Shigorin | ALT Linux Team | ANNA-News | Сделано у нас | altlinux.org/эльбрус